REMOVE YOUR SHOES

The studio stays most hygienic if everyone leaves their shoes (yes, even flip-flops) outside the rooms. And please pay attention where you’re walking barefoot—it is unwritten yoga etiquette to avoid treading on other students’ mats.

RELISH THE QUIET

A yoga room is like a sanctuary; people come here to relax and find peace. Honor this by observing as much quiet as possible: Try not to make distracting sounds (ie, overzealous grunts and groans), and save any chit-chat for after class. Turn off your cell phone. Make a habit of doing this before you step foot into the studio; nothing is more grating then the sound of a ringing cell phone during practice. (And few things are as embarrassing as scrambling to silence your phone in the middle of class!)

CONSIDER HYGIENE

Sweat is good—it’s a sign you’re working hard, and a healthy way to cleanse the body. However, if you’re prone to heavy perspiration, bring a towel to class to mop your brow (so you don’t drip on your neighbor’s mat) and wipe up any excess sweat on or around your mat after class.
